Wagner FAQ

Where is Wagner?+
Wagner is in Bon Homme County, South Dakota, at 43.11153, -98.10530. Nearest road: 295th Street.
What rocks and minerals can you find at Wagner?+
Wagner is reported to produce Selenite Roses.
